Program to find minimum distance to the target element using Python
Suppose we have an array nums and two different values target (target must present in nums) and start, we have to find an index i such that nums[i] = target and |i - start| is minimum. We have to return the |i - start|.So, if the input is like nums = [3, 4, 5, 6, 7] target = 7 start = 2, then the output will be 2 because there is only one value that matches with target, that is nums[4], so i = 4. Now |4-2| = 2.To solve this, we will follow these steps:minimum := infinityfor i in ...

Read MoreProgram to find the kth factor of n using Python
Suppose we have two positive values n and k. Now consider we have a list of all factors of n sorted in ascending order, we have to find the kth factor in this list. If there are less than k factors, then return -1.So, if the input is like n = 28 k = 4, then the output will be 7 because, the factors of 28 are [1, 2, 4, 7, 14, 28], fourth one is 7.To solve this, we will follow these steps −if k is same as 1, thenreturn 1cand := a list with one element [1]for i ...
